Output f5887a56f7f834ef9ff3872e96b4e84265c97ba0784728d58a9a10a675dbf568:1

value
51628464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cc01267e94e01a444da94ffa89e9e4abea42cda OP_EQUAL
address
3MpEg8qNDpwrSTPC55E6ybTQMaMQBJuHwU
transaction
f5887a56f7f834ef9ff3872e96b4e84265c97ba0784728d58a9a10a675dbf568
confirmations
333056
spent
true